Output 753de625f3cd4ac8bbb7781322fbdcd3b27e79b69f79f083a37a0c7009033351:1

value
101054581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8995eaf94a033daeb543bd6b0daf478dfcf50f42 OP_EQUALVERIFY OP_CHECKSIG
address
1DYVAktezp7S6DDEk3iFu2S9V8d7ZuYuvU
transaction
753de625f3cd4ac8bbb7781322fbdcd3b27e79b69f79f083a37a0c7009033351
spent
true